  • Two of my Gap Year students discuss whether or not credo (beleiver's) baptism or paedo (Infant) baptism is biblically correct. Quinn and Daniel decided they wanted to learn more about baptism, so they took it upon themselves to make it the topic of their optional day of public speaking training.

    Baptism can be viewed as a symbolic ordinance or tradition, or as a sacrament. A sacrament both symbolizes and confers grace. Galatians, when you zoom out and extract the principles, soundly refutes sacramentalism. See also Romans 4: Abraham received circumcision as a “sign” of what had already transpired years after God had justified him on the basis of faith alone (Genesis 15:6).
    Note that the passage In Colossians analogizes baptism to new life and dying to the works of the flesh. Can an infant do that?
    Pedobaptism is a sacrament: baggage that the Reformers took with them out of Catholicism. Rome says it symbolizes and affects the pouring of the Holy Spirit into the baptizee. Some churches such as Pentecostals go as far as to say that you aren’t fully saved until you are baptized.
    But that does not align with Colossians. And it contradicts Romans 6, which associates baptism with the death and resurrection of Christ. Immersion preaches the gospel.
    Pouring came about to accommodate fears:
    - there might not be enough water for dunking
    - sick and disabled people couldn’t get to the water
    - infants would die and go to hell without it
    - mass conversions of conquered populations were too much work
    After a few centuries, the exceptions for infants and the unhealthy became standard practice. Then the change had to be rationalized with new purpose and symbolism.
    People in pedobaptist churches can hear the gospel and be saved, but the sacrament, like other forms of legalism, could be a fatal stumbling block for many of them. Their trust is in works, not God’s free gift.
